Under desk treadmills can be useful for boosting your daily steps or for logging more exercise throughout the day. The most effective treadmills fold down for storage in tight space. This is an essential feature for those who live in small space or have pets or children.

Our top pick is light enough to fit under most furniture and is able to handle up to 265 pounds. Its motor is very quiet, so it's suitable for Zoom meetings.

Foldable treadmills under desks are ideal for burning calories and stay active while working. These compact treadmills weigh less than 300 pounds and are simple to move or lift. They're also quiet enough to be used on the phone or in a meeting and many have a screen that shows important information like speed, distance and time as well as calories burned. Some come with walking programs built in to keep you motivated.

If you're considering a treadmill to use while at work, make sure you check the weight and if it has wheels for moving. It's important to consider how much space you have available, and whether you'll need to store your machine between uses. Verify the warranty to ensure you are protected in the event that something is wrong or you have to replace a part.

Many under-desk treadmills have a lower maximum speed and don't have handles, which means they're ideal for walks that are gentle. Some treadmills have built-in walking programs that will keep you motivated. Some include mobile apps to monitor your progress and aid you in achieving your fitness goals. Certain models are more user-friendly and take up less space than others. However, it is important to be sure to double-check the dimensions prior to purchasing to ensure that they will fit under your desk.

While the majority of under-desk treadmills are less expensive than full-sized treadmills, they're still not expensive. Make sure to check the price and look for a model that comes with a lengthy warranty to be sure you're covered in the event that anything happens to the treadmill.

Some under-desk treadmills come with the safety key and handle design to protect against injuries as well as others with built-in power saving technology that switches the treadmill into power saving mode after 10 minutes of inactivity. Read the user's manual to determine what features each model has and, if you're looking for more features, you should consider purchasing one that has an additional remote control or a smartphone app for better tracking of your progress. You might also consider an under-desk running treadmill that has built-in programs.

Finding the time to walk when you work isn't easy but an under desk treadmill can help you get more steps while keeping your focus on your work. These treadmills allow you to burn calories while you are working at your desk. They also aid in avoiding the anxiety that comes from sitting for long periods of time.

There are many under-desk treadmills on the market. It is important to choose one that suits your needs. The most important factors are the size, workspace compatibility and speed. For those who have little space, consider a treadmill that folds or can be put in a small closet. If you're looking to keep track of your progress, look for a treadmill with an app built in. This can be used in conjunction with your existing fitness apps.

The Lifespan TR1200-DT3 under-desk treadmill is a great option for those who are looking for a low-cost walking desk treadmill treadmill. It is simple to fold and has wheels that make it easy to move. Its slender profile is ideal for slipping under couches or small spaces, and it can fit under most standing desks. This treadmill also has a built-in app that can be connected to your fitness apps already installed, and its LCD display shows distance, speed, steps and calories burned. The only downside is that it could be a little noisy, and may jerk a bit when changing speeds.

If you are looking for a treadmill with more features and a faster speed, look for the GoPlus 1HP Walking Treadmill. The treadmill can reach speeds of up to 4 miles an hour, which is much faster than the average person's walking speed. It also comes with 12 built-in programs to help you push yourself to be more active when you walk. The remote features clever "quick jump" buttons that let you instantly alter the speed of the treadmill.

Another thing to consider when selecting a folding under desk treadmill is the level of noise. You'll need to choose an option that is quiet enough for use during meetings or phone calls without making your colleagues uncomfortable. Some under-desk models can be loud and are not ideal for shared workspaces.
